The BSR was the export version of the Victory Model, made for Commonwealth countries, most of which went to England. And yeah, those were completed sales, all in the last six months, I believe. The earliest Lend/Lease guns said, "United States Property." Yours could have shipped in late 1942. If we knew the serial number, we could narrow it down to the year produced, but 1943-44 is most likely because of the form of the property stamp. It is a British Service Revolver (BSR) made sometime after the implementation of the Lend/Lease Act of 1941.
